About the client
iPsychTec provides a wide range of services to meet the needs of boards, management teams and human resources.
The company is a leading Culture & Talent diagnostics specialist. One of its products is CultureScope, the first advanced behavioural analytics engine that measures organisational culture providing organisations with the what, how and why of their cultures.
Critically, organisations can now correlate their culture and behaviours to performance and outcomes.

Solutions we delivered
The application will also bring the following benefits:
Fixed survey questions – always the same number of questions.
Currently, it takes 20 minutes to complete the survey.
Users always need to answer 60 questions for item response theory (IRT) part.
Further questions are selected based on users’ answers (dynamic adaptive item response).
It will take around 8 minutes less to complete the survey.
With the adaptive approach, users need to answer only from 15 to 30 questions.
